Golden State defeated Charlotte 136–116 on January 17 at Chase Center, a 20-point victory that exceeded the Vegas total of 236.5 combined points. D. Melton led the Warriors with 24 points, supported by D. Green's 20, as Golden State shot 54.8 percent from the field and connected on 23 three-pointers to establish offensive dominance. Charlotte's B. Miller countered with 28 points and K. Knueppel added 24, but the Hornets shot just 45.7 percent and committed 17 turnovers against Golden State's 11. The Warriors' third quarter proved decisive—they outscored Charlotte 43–37 in that frame—and their defensive rating of 108.9 held the visitors to an offensive rating of 108.9. Golden State's 34 assists and 8 steals underscored efficient ball movement and perimeter pressure that Charlotte's 27 assists and 5 steals could not match. The Hornets' 44 rebounds offered little consolation as the Warriors' 41 boards and superior shooting efficiency proved too much to overcome.
